Peas please, the Veg Project launch in Scotland

Peas Please is a ground breaking new initiative to make it easier for everyone to eat more veg. Because education approaches haven’t delivered the impact needed, Peas Please will bring together businesses and the public sector including farmers, retailers, processors, fast food chains and government, to solve supply chain barriers to veg consumption. Eating more veg is good for our health, will help our NHS and can also reduce our carbon footprint.

Please join us on Monday 7th November at 11.00am for the launch of our Veg Factfile and to help us launch the Peas Please project

This project will be launched simultaneously in England, Scotland and Wales.
